Holding the pin on target.
I always seem to be coming up to the target. I think it is because I shoot 90% of the time in my back yard and I draw pointing below target, towards the ground, in case of any accidental misfire (hasn't happened yet) I don't want to launch any rouge arrows into the neighbor hood.
Back to the subject I float, and at longer distances for me I notice a big difference. When I first started getting serious about bow hunting, I tried numerous things to get tighter groups at longer yardages. Two major things for me were floating the pin and relaxing my release hand.
